Chandipriya, directed by V. Madhusudhana Rao, really captures a unique blend of melodrama and romance within a cultural context that feels deeply resonant. Jaya Prada and Sobhan Babu deliver performances that are both earnest and poignant, lending the film an emotional weight that feels timeless. The pacing is reflective, allowing for moments of introspection amidst the narrative's unfolding, which is based on Polkampalli Santha Devi's novel. It has this almost ethereal quality in its cinematography, the colors and composition creating a dreamlike atmosphere that lingers in your mind. It’s distinctive in how it portrays love and sacrifice, wrapped in a poignant storyline that appeals to fans of classic Telugu cinema.
Chandipriya has seen limited releases over the years, making it somewhat scarce in collector circles. Various formats have been circulated, but good-quality versions are harder to find, which adds to its allure. There's a niche audience that appreciates its blend of cultural themes and classic performances, making it a curious piece for those interested in Telugu cinema's evolution in the late 20th century.
